What is Appian Corporation's PP&E (net)?
Appian Corporation (APPN) reported PP&E (net) of $30.28M in Q1 2026.
How has Appian Corporation's PP&E (net) changed year-over-year?
Appian Corporation's PP&E (net) decreased by 16.7% year-over-year, from $36.33M to $30.28M.
What is the long-term trend for Appian Corporation's PP&E (net)?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Appian Corporation's PP&E (net) has grown at a -1.9%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$35.4M to $32.09M.
What does PP&E (net) mean?
Total property, plant, and equipment minus accumulated depreciation — the net book value of all tangible long-lived assets.
